If Modification Table 1 is applied, the user-dialed number "9-1-234-567-
8910" is modified to "9-10333-1-234-567-8910" to access the least
expensive Carrier E.
Similarly, if Modification Table 2 is applied, it is modified to "9-10555-1-
234-567-8910" to access Carrier F.
Use the "Removed Digit" program when it is necessary to delete some
leading digits from the user-dialed number. For example, if the user
manually dials a Carrier Access Code but the carrier is not the least
expensive, modification is required. For example, to delete "10333" from
the beginning of the user-dialed number and add "10555", enter "5" in the
"Removed Digit" program. Enter "10555" in the "Added Number"
program. When "9-10333-1-234-567-8910" is dialed,
9-10333-1-234-567-8910.
The five digits are deleted and "10555" is added.
"10555-1-234-567-8910" is sent to the outside line.
